According to certified luxury home builders, an open floor plan simply means two or more traditional spaces, like a dining room and a sitting room, are joined together to make a larger space. Custom home builders are introducing these new floor plans in their current projects. Aging-in-place remodeling focuses on making a home more accessible for those who need a little assistance with everyday life. The primary aim of aging-in-place remodeling is to ensure older adults or people with disabilities can safely navigate their homes.
